A Country Doctor
Author: Sarah Orne Jewett
Publisher:
ISBN:
Category : Country life
Languages : en
Pages : 368
Book Description
"This is Miss Jewett's first novel, her former efforts having been confined to short stories. To a plot of unusual interest she brings, as a physician's daughter, a close familiarity with the incidents of a doctor's life; and this, combined with wonderful acuteness of observation and a graceful styled, make a book of very unusual interest. " --publisher's summary.

New Essays on The Country of the Pointed Firs
Author: June Howard
Publisher: Cambridge University Press
ISBN: 9780521426022
Category : Literary Criticism
Languages : en
Pages : 144
Book Description
This is a collection of new essays on one of the most important works of New England local colour fiction, The Country of the Pointed Firs by Sarah Orne Jewett. It builds on feminist literary scholarship that affirms the importance and value of Jewett's work, but goes beyond previously published studies by offering an analysis of how race, nationalism, and the literary marketplace shape her narrative. The volume constitutes a major rethinking of Jewett's contribution to American literature, and will be of broad interest to the fields of American literary studies, feminist cultural criticism, and American studies.

The Country of the Pointed Firs
Author: Sarah Orne Jewett
Publisher: Open Road Media
ISBN: 1504049144
Category : Fiction
Languages : en
Pages : 120
Book Description
A classic collection of American short stories about the lives of the late-nineteenth-century citizens of Maine. Sarah Orne Jewett’s masterpiece, The Country of Pointed Firs is a short story sequence that celebrates what the author believed were the rapidly disappearing traditions, manners, and dialect of the natives of coastal Maine at the turn of the twentieth century. In revealing snapshots—a family reunion, the ghostly vision of a seaman, and more—Jewett presents honest portraits of individual New Englanders and a warm, humorous, and compassionate vision of the Northeast. Filled with an eclectic cast of characters, the collection humanizes northeasterners from all walks of life. Like Mark Twain’s The Adventures of Huckleberry Finn, The Country of Pointed Firs masterfully illustrates the American character and experience. Although widely overlooked during her lifetime, Jewett’s tales—and the values they relate—are just as relevant today as when they were written.
